欢迎来到飞鸟慕鱼博客,开始您的技术之旅!
当前位置: 首页知识笔记正文

c语言 cout 输出

终极管理员 知识笔记 115阅读

什么是c++输入输出(cin和cout)?

答:C++输入输出(cin和cout). 在C语言中,我们通常会使用 scanf 和 printf 来对数据进行输入输出操作。. 在 C++ 语言中,C语言的这一套输入输出库我们仍然能使用,但是 C++ 又增加了一套新的、更容易使用的输入输出库。. C++ 中的输入与输出可以看做是一连串的数据流,输入即可视为从文件或键盘中输入程序中的一串数据流,而输出则可以视为从程序中输出一连串的数据流到显示屏或文件中。. 在编写 C++ 程序时,如果需要使用输入输出时,则需要包含头文件 iostream ,它包含了用于输入输出的对象,例如常见的 cin 表示标准输入、 cout 表示标准输出、 cerr 表示标准错误。.

cout 是怎么显示的?

答:cout 可用于在计算机屏幕上显示信息 ,程序可以显示的最简单的屏幕输出类型是控制台输出,它只是纯文本。. 控制台这个词是一个老旧的计算机术语,计算机操作员通过在终端上打字来与系统进行交互的日子。. 终端由简单的屏幕和键盘组成,被称为控制台。. 在现代计算机上,运行的是 Windows 或 Mac OS 等图形操作系统,控制台输出通常显示在如图 1 所示的窗口中。. C++ 提供了一个名为 cout 的对象,用于产生控制台输出。. cout 这个词可以看作是来源于 console output(控制台输出)。. 图 1 控制台窗口. cout 被分类为流对象,这意味着它是使用数据流的。. 要在屏幕上打印消息,则可以发送一串字符到 cout。.

cout的输出会立即输出到目标设备吗?

答:由于cout会对输出的内容进行缓冲,所以输出的内容并不会立即输出到目标设备而是被存储在缓冲区中,直到缓冲区填满才输出。 一般输出的话,有三种情况会进行输出:刷新缓存区、缓存区满的时候和关闭文件的时候。

“c++中cout”的常用于使用什么控制符?

答:“C++中cout”的常用于使用I/O控制符 。 由于cout会对输出的内容进行缓冲,所以输出的内容并不会立即输出到目标设备而是被存储在缓冲区中,直到缓冲区填满才输出。 一般输出的话,有三种情况会进行输出:刷新缓存区、缓存区满的时候和关闭文件的时候。

声明:无特别说明,转载请标明本文来源!